Q: Is 15,864,736 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 15,864,736 is not a prime number.

Why is 15,864,736 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 15864736 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 16 32 495,773 991,546 1,983,092 3,966,184 7,932,368 and 15,864,736, with no remainder.

Since 15,864,736 cannot be divided by just 1 and 15,864,736, it is not a prime number.
